Output 7c5f21b0643d0a297cc27d03733b8d43dfdf054b0a55ccdb4dcb04adcf2ca601:0

value
142041
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d919dd566a53bcf9c37ffcec14b0dba265910b17 OP_EQUAL
address
3MUwYGtsd6KwMYw7i7LcGiqriQtPYxY6Lf
transaction
7c5f21b0643d0a297cc27d03733b8d43dfdf054b0a55ccdb4dcb04adcf2ca601
confirmations
173583
spent
true